WebMar 4, 2024 · Non-small cell cancer includes squamous cell carcinoma (also called epidermoid carcinoma), large cell carcinoma, and adenocarcinoma. Codes for lung … WebMar 4, 2024 · C34.3- Malignant neoplasm of lower lobe, bronchus or lung. C34.8- Malignant neoplasm of overlapping sites of bronchus and lung. C34.9- Malignant neoplasm of unspecified part of bronchus or lung. The code for carcinoid tumor of the lung, C7A.090, has no specific site or laterality. Description: Following the IV administration of 15.51 mCi of F-18 deoxyglucose (FDG), multiplanar image acquisitions of the neck, chest, abdomen and pelvis to the level of mid-thigh were … WebPatient is having a lymphangiography of bilateral extremities (both arms) indicating the use of code 75803. In the ICD-10-CM Alphabetic Index look for Swelling/arm referring you to code M79.89. Patient also has history of breast cancer. In the Alphabetic Index, look for History/personal (of)/ malignant neoplasm (of)/breast directing you to Z85.3. ghe105
